    Note: Machine generated contents note: Part 1 -- 1.The mandatory sentence and the case for second degree murder / Jeremy Horder -- 2.Killings short of murder: Examining culpable homicide in Scots law / Claire Mcdiarmid -- 3.Reforming English homicide law: Fair labelling questions and comparative answers / Alan Reed -- 4.The current state of murder in English law: A critique, wrong turns and all / G.R. Sullivan -- 5.`Loss of self-control': The cultural lag of sexual infidelity and the transformative promise of the fear defence / Susan S.M. Edwards -- 6.Diminished responsibility: A limited partial defence to murder / Rudi Fortson -- 7.Causing death / Sally Kyd -- 8.The termination of pregnancy and the criminal law / Jonathan Herring -- 9.Homicide and the vulnerable subject of criminal law / Jesse Elvin -- 10.Recording murder: videos depicting homicide and die law / Alisdair A. Gillespie -- Part 2 -- 11.South Africa / Gerhard Kemp -- 12.United States of America / Vera Bergelson , Note continued: 13.Germany / Stefanie Bock -- 14.New Zealand / Julia Tolmie -- 15.The Netherlands / Erik Giutter -- 16.Turkey / Murat Onok -- 17.Islamic law / Mohammad Hedayati-Kakhki -- 18.Sweden / Magnus Ulvang.
